JSON (JavaScript Object Notation) is a lightweight data format used to store and exchange information. Its structure is easy to understand, and that’s why it’s popular among developers, designers, and data professionals.
JSON is used for:
API responses
Web application configuration
Databases
App communication
Storing settings and user preferences
IoT and device data
Its clean structure, based on key-value pairs, makes JSON ideal for both humans and machines.
A JSON is an online tool that takes raw or minified JSON data and formats it into a readable and beautiful structure. Instead of reading long lines of code without spacing or indentation, the formatter organizes the data in a way that is easy to scan and understand.
A typical JSON provides:
Proper indentation
Clean spacing
Tree view navigation
Syntax highlighting
Error detection
Quick formatting
JSON validation
The formatter removes the stress of manually adjusting each line and helps users read even the largest JSON files with ease.

Although both tools look similar, there are structural differences:
| Feature | JSON Formatter | JSON Viewer |
|---|---|---|
| Formatting | Beautifies JSON | Displays/Views JSON |
| Error Checking | Yes | Yes |
| Editing | No (mostly) | Sometimes |
| Main Purpose | Cleaning & Structuring | Viewing & Navigating |
Many websites combine both features in one tool for convenience.
